🎯 WYKIN SINGLES LEAGUE – TUESDAY 18TH AUGUST BULLETIN 🎯

Another week completed and the tables are really starting to take shape. Some big performances across all three divisions, plenty of maximums and movement in the standings as the battles continue!

🔵 DIVISION ONE

Lewis Underwood remains top of Division One on 38 points, six clear of Martin Giddings on 32, with Kevin Taylor sitting third on 30. Eddie Cross and Lauren Hall are level on 27 points just behind them.

The scoring in Division One was outstanding this week, with Martin Giddings leading the way. Martin hit a massive SEVEN 180s, taking his season total to 20, and he now holds the highest overall average in the division at 73.42.

Lewis Underwood, Eddie Cross and Lauren Hall all added two maximums, while Kevin Taylor and Aaron Wall also found the treble 20 bed.

⭐ DIVISION ONE PLAYER OF THE WEEK – MARTIN GIDDINGS

Seven 180s in one week and a 73.42 overall average — some serious scoring and a thoroughly deserved Player of the Week! 🎯🔥

🟢 DIVISION TWO

What a battle we’ve got developing at the top of Division Two!

Adam Mallabone has moved into top spot on 33 points, but there is absolutely nothing in it, with Jeff Wheeler and Max Simpson both sitting just one point behind on 32. Paul Goodfellow remains well in contention on 27.

Mallabone currently leads the division averages with an excellent 63.99, narrowly ahead of Wheeler on 63.25.

The 180s were flying here too, with Max Simpson stealing the show by hitting an incredible SIX maximums, taking his season tally to 8.

And Max very nearly produced something even more special — he went five perfect darts into a possible 9-darter! 🎯🔥 Not quite the perfect leg this time, but a brilliant effort and certainly one of the highlights of the week.

Adam Mallabone added three 180s, Jeff Wheeler two, with Graham Cross and Paul Goodfellow also adding maximums.

Jamie Barber was absent this week, so his figures remain from his previous appearances.

⭐ DIVISION TWO PLAYER OF THE WEEK – MAX SIMPSON

Six 180s, five perfect darts into a possible nine-darter and sitting just one point off the top — a superb week’s darts from Max! 👏

🟠 DIVISION THREE

The battle at the top of Division Three is getting interesting!

Jack Paul remains the leader on 34 points, but Ben Shakespear is closing in on 31, with Sam Stallard still firmly involved in third on 28.

Ben has made a strong push, going from 19 points to 31, cutting Jack’s advantage from five points to just three. Sam has also climbed from 18 to 28 points, so the top three are beginning to pull away.

There’s been movement further down the table too, with Daniel Towers moving up into 4th, while Hayden Hunt sits 5th having been absent this week.

Alan Deakin added another 180 to the Division Three tally, while Jack Paul continues to lead the averages with 54.23.

⭐ DIVISION THREE PLAYER OF THE WEEK – BEN SHAKESPEAR

A big points haul has put Ben right onto the leader’s heels. Just three points now separate Jack and Ben at the top, so this one could be very interesting over the coming weeks! 🎯

🎯 WYKIN SOCIAL CLUB SINGLES DARTS LEAGUE

Week 1 Round-Up

What a fantastic opening night for the inaugural Wykin Social Club Singles Darts League!

29 players took to the oche across three divisions, with everyone playing three matches in a brilliant evening of competitive darts. There were plenty of close contests, some excellent averages and a couple of maximums to get the new season underway in style.

🔵 Division One

Lewis Underwood made the perfect start to the campaign, winning all three matches to finish the night at the top of the table on six points. Lauren Hall also enjoyed an excellent opening night with three victories, while Kevin Taylor occupies third place after collecting four points.

Although Lewis leads the standings, Martin Giddings produced the highest average in the division with an outstanding 76.99, showing just how competitive Division One promises to be this season.

🟢 Division Two

Graham Cross heads Division Two after a flawless opening night, with Adam Mallabone matching his three wins but sitting just behind on leg difference.

Jeff Wheeler remains well placed after picking up five points and recording the highest average in the division at 64.77.

🔴 Division Three

Ben Shakespeare couldn’t have asked for a better start, taking maximum points from his opening three matches to lead the division.

Adam Ayres sits second after a strong opening evening, while Jack Paul impressed with the highest average in Division Three despite only playing two matches.

🌟 Performance Highlights

🎯 Player of the Night: Lewis Underwood

💯 Highest Average: Martin Giddings – 76.99

🎯 Most 180s: Lewis Underwood – 2
